The invention discloses a concrete durability evaluation instrument under pressure. The purpose is to truly reflect the influence of the penetration of erosive liquid on the strength and deformation of concrete in the pressure environment. The base (1) is provided with a test piece box (2) for placing the test piece, the side of the test piece box (2) is provided with a permeate outlet (3), and the test piece box (2) The top surface of the device is provided with an opening, the opening is provided with a pressing component (5), and the pressing component (5) is connected with a supporting component (6) and a load-bearing component (7); the load-bearing component (7) can pass the load through the application The pressure component (5) is transferred to the upper surface of the test piece, and the upper surface of the test piece is filled with permeate during the test.

One kind having concrete durability evaluation appts in the case of pressure
Technical field
The invention belongs to soil test technique fields, and in particular to one kind has concrete durability evaluation instrument in the case of pressureDevice.
Background technique
At present for there is the infiltration of aggressive liquids under pressure condition on the measurement of the intensity of concrete and deformation influenceTesting equipment and method for measurement are more extensive, and acquired results are difficult to really reflect under different pressured states, aggressive liquidsInfiltration is to the deformation of concrete and the influence of intensity.
Summary of the invention
In order to solve the problems in the prior art, the present invention proposes that one kind can be really reflected in pressure ring border, corrodesProperty liquid infiltration on the intensity of concrete and deformation influence have pressure in the case of concrete durability evaluation appts.
In order to achieve the goal above, the technical scheme adopted by the invention is as follows: including horizontally disposed pedestal, set on pedestalIt is equipped with the test piece box for placing test specimen, the side of test piece box offers penetrating fluid outlet, and the top surface of test piece box is equipped with opening, opensPressure assembly is provided on mouthful, pressure assembly is connected with support component and weight bearing component;The weight bearing component can lead to loadCross the upper surface that pressure assembly is transmitted to test specimen, the upper surface of test specimen is marked with penetrating fluid when test.
The pressure assembly includes that the pressure plate of test piece box top surface opening is arranged in, and pressure plate and test specimen is upper when testSurface contact, pressure plate are connected with the pressure bar being vertically arranged;The support component includes horizontally disposed and connect with pressure barIt is horizontally-supported, horizontally-supported to be connected with the vertical supporting being vertically arranged, vertical supporting is fixedly connected with the base;The weight bearing component packetHorizontal weight bearing that is horizontally disposed and connecting with pressure bar is included, level weight bearing one end is hinged with the vertical weight bearing being vertically arranged, verticallyWeight bearing is fixedly connected with the base, and the level weight bearing other end is connected with load component.
It is described it is horizontally-supported on offer through-hole for installing pressure bar, offer on the pressure bar for installingThe height off the ground of the through slot of level weight bearing, the horizontal weight bearing is greater than horizontally-supported height off the ground.
The vertical dimension of the through slot is greater than the thickness of horizontal weight bearing, and horizontal weight bearing can be made vertically to move in through slotIt is dynamic.
It is described it is horizontally-supported connect by bolt with vertical supporting, horizontally-supported height can be adjusted by the boltDegree.
It is described it is horizontally-supported on be provided with amesdial fixed link for installing amesdial, amesdial can measure test specimenThe infiltration capacity of the penetrating fluid of upper surface.
Penetrating fluid collecting tank is provided on the pedestal, penetrating fluid collecting tank and penetrating fluid outlet connect.
The penetrating fluid collects trench bottom and is equipped with penetrating fluid delivery line, and penetrating fluid delivery line is equipped with valve, penetrating fluidGraduation mark is provided on collecting tank along the vertical direction.
It is provided in the test piece box and is able to detect pressure sensor and the pressure of display pressure value that test specimen bears pressurePower display screen.
Antiseepage material is all provided between the test piece box and pressure assembly and between test specimen and penetrating fluid outlet after being put into test specimenMaterial.
Compared with prior art, the load that the present invention will be applied using lever principle on the component that bears a heavy burden, is transmitted to pressureOn component, then passes through pressure assembly and be uniformly applied to test specimen upper surface, and inject permeation liquid in the upper surface of test specimen, it willTest specimen is fixed in a relatively closed test piece box, and setting pressure intensity is carried out according to the requirement of experiment permeating corrosion timeSteady seepage corrosion measures infiltration capacity, and take out deformation and pressure resistance that test specimen measures test specimen after reaching the ticket reserving timeDegree evaluates concrete in different pressured states with this, permeability, intensity and deformation of the aggressive liquids to concreteInfluence.The infiltration corrosion function of concrete compression and aggressive liquids is combined together by the present invention, so as to there is pressure conditionLower aggressive liquids are more true and fine to the evaluation of the permeability of concrete, intensity and the influence of deformation.
Further, the separate design of pressure plate and pressure bar, the assembling design of support component, the component that bears a heavy burden, so that testIt operates more convenient succinct.Press the mutually nested connection design of bar, support component, the component that bears a heavy burden, during ensure that testThe stability that pressure applies, improves the accuracy of test.The present invention applies load on load components, using lever principle,Vertical load is transmitted to pressure bar by weight bearing component, then test specimen upper surface, maximum limit are uniformly applied to by pressure plateDegree simulates the pressured state of concrete in true environment, improves the reliability of test.
Further, the through slot vertical dimension that installation level is born a heavy burden on pressure bar is greater than the thickness of level weight bearing, horizontal to bearBeijing South Maxpower Technology Co. Ltd is enough vertically movable in through slot.
Further, test piece box seals, and simulates the stress of concrete in practical projects to the full extent, there are infiltrationsTransparent liquid outlet, is easy to observe os-motic state, simulates true erosion environment to greatest extent, ensure that the stabilization of apparatus of the present inventionProperty and reliability.It is provided with pressure sensor in test piece box, real-time detection and can show test specimen pressure valve, improve testAccuracy.
Further, the graduation mark that minimum scale is 1mm is provided in penetrating fluid collecting tank along the vertical direction, so that testIn more accurately observe the os-motic state of test specimen.

Specific embodiment
Below with reference to specific embodiment and Figure of description the present invention will be further explained explanation.
Referring to Fig. 1, the present invention includes horizontally disposed pedestal 1, and test piece box 2 is provided on pedestal 1, is arranged before test piece box 2There is penetrating fluid to export 3,3 connection penetrating fluid collecting tank 4 of penetrating fluid outlet, penetrating fluid collects trench bottom and is equipped with penetrating fluid delivery line18, penetrating fluid delivery line 18 is equipped with valve, and the collection penetrating fluid that can make is more convenient.Pressure display unit is equipped on the outside of test piece box 219 and pressure sensor, principle of the pressure display unit 19 using sensor, the pressure that real-time display test specimen is born.Test piece box 2 is pushed upPortion is provided with test specimen pressure assembly 5, and pressure assembly 5 includes that pressure plate 8 and pressure bar 9, pressure assembly 5 are connected with support component6 and weight bearing component 7, support component 6 include vertical supporting 13 and horizontally-supported 14, weight bearing component 7 includes 10, water of vertical weight bearingThe horizontal direction component of flat weight bearing 11 and load component 12, weight bearing component 7 is higher than the horizontal direction component of support component 6.
Referring to fig. 2, it bears a heavy burden in component 7, vertical weight bearing 10 is rigidly connected with pedestal 1, vertical weight bearing 10 and horizontal weight bearing 11Between it is hinged, be bolted between load component 12 and horizontal weight bearing 11;Vertical supporting 13 and pedestal 1 in support component 6Rigid connection, vertical supporting 13 are fixed with horizontally-supported 14 by two bolts, and horizontally-supported 14 can be allowed to remove completelyOr adjust height.Through slot 15 is provided on pressure bar 9, the vertical dimension of through slot 15 is 1.5 times of 11 thickness of horizontal weight bearing, energySo that horizontal weight bearing 11 is vertically movable in hole, but limit its transverse shifting.Level weight bearing 11 passes through through slot 15 and pressureBar 9 connects, and vertical through holes 16 are provided on horizontally-supported 14, and pressure bar 9 passes through through-hole 16 and connect with horizontally-supported 14, through-hole 16Size with pressure the size of bar 9 it is consistent, can make press bar 9 vertically move freely, but limit pressure bar 9 level sideTo movement.Horizontally-supported 14 front end is equipped with amesdial fixed link 17, and amesdial is fixed.
Referring to Fig. 3, pressure plate 8 only can be vertically movable in test piece box 2, pressure plate 8 and test piece box 2 after being put into test specimenContact surface do Anti-seeping technology.Bulk in test piece box 2 is greater than test piece box penetrating fluid outlet 3, after being put into test specimen, infiltrationLiquid exports and does Anti-seeping technology between 3 surrounding faces and test specimen, and test specimen can be made to be kept fixed simultaneously no leakage in the state of pressure-bearing.
Referring to Fig. 1,2 top opening of test piece box of the invention is provided with pressure plate 8 in opening, and pressure plate 8 can be in test specimenIt is moved up and down inside case 2, pressure bar 9 is provided in pressure plate 8, pressure bar 9 is connect by through-hole 16 with support component 6, is born a heavy burdenComponent 7 is connect by through slot 15 with pressure bar 9, and 6 leading portion of support component is provided with amesdial fixed link 17, can pass through display screen19 and amesdial read test specimen and bear pressure and vertical deformation value.
Referring to Fig. 1 and Fig. 2, support component 6 is made of vertical supporting 13, horizontally-supported 14, amesdial fixed link 17, verticallyIt supports 13 steel knots in pedestal 1, amesdial fixed link 17 and horizontally-supported 14 consolidation, then is connected by double bolts and vertical supporting 13It connects, so that horizontally-supported 14 height is adjusted in a certain range.
Referring to Fig. 1, Fig. 2, the component 7 that bears a heavy burden is by vertically bearing a heavy burden 10, horizontal weight bearing 11 and load component 12 forms, load component12 are connect by bolt with level weight bearing 11, and level weight bearing 11 and vertical weight bearing 10 are hinged, so that horizontal weight bearing 11 and load groupPart 12 can be vertically movable.
Referring to Fig. 1, Fig. 2, the bar 9 that presses connect by through-hole 16 with horizontally-supported 14, level weight bearing 11 pass through through slot 15 andThe bar 9 that presses connects, so that load passes to pressure bar 9 by the component that bears a heavy burden, then is applied pressure on test specimen by pressure plate.
Referring to Fig. 3, it is provided with penetrating fluid outlet 3 before test piece box 2, is provided with infiltration fluid catheter under penetrating fluid outlet 318 penetrating fluid collecting tank 4, pressure plate 8 can vertically move inside test piece box.
Concrete sample: being put into test piece box 2 by specific work process of the invention first, the week in penetrating fluid outlet 3It encloses and carries out Anti-seeping technology in the range of contacting with test specimen, then inject penetrating fluid at the top of test specimen, be put into pressure plate 8, pass throughWeight bearing is added on load component 12, and pressure intensity is adjusted by 19 show value of pressure display screen, amesdial is fixed on amesdialIn fixed link 17, initial reading is set and is recorded, steady seepage corrosion is carried out according to the requirement of experiment permeating corrosion time, is reachedAfter ticket reserving time, the penetrating fluid slippage of surface of test piece is obtained by amesdial, has shown that aggressive liquids are to mixed under pressure conditionThe influence of solidifying soil permeability takes out the deformation and compression strength of test specimen measurement test specimen, has obtained aggressive liquids under pressure conditionInfiltration to concrete strength and deformation influence evaluation.
The present invention is provided with penetrating fluid collecting tank and pressure display screen, utilizes test piece box and the maximum mould of pressure plateConcrete stress is intended and has had pressure os-motic state, reflecting for fining has infiltration of the aggressive liquids to concrete under pressure conditionProperty, deformation and the influence of intensity.The present invention is further applied load by pressure assembly to test specimen from weight bearing component, and be further applied load processIn, the stability for ensuring to be further applied load by support component is finally, anti-by the infiltration capacity of test specimen, deformation values and compression strengthIt mirrors under different compression environment, evaluation of different types of aggressive liquids to the permeability of concrete, deformation and intensity effect.
